Sulfates are a chemical compound that creates when sulfuric acid responds with an additional chemical. These chemicals can be an efficient means to clean when made use of as routed, yet they frequently leave the hair and skin feeling dry.


Sulfate-free hair shampoo is a you thought it hair shampoo made without sulfates. These cleansing agents aid to produce a bubbly, foaming texture, which is why they're discovered in hair shampoos, shower gels, and shaving gels.


One of the most usual kinds of sulfates in hair shampoos are salt lauryl sulfate (SLS) and sodium lauryl sulfate (SLES). If you have sensitive skin, you might respond adversely to sulfates, which can be annoying and even harsh to the skin. Adverse effects include itching, flakiness, and red patches. Sulfates are likewise extreme on the eyes. While we have made a habit from the very early days of washing our hair to maintain hair shampoo out of our eyes, it does occur, and when it does, it's even more painful when the formula has sulfates.
